Fury! Health Ministry Gets Backlash After Saying Families Can Bury COVID-19 Victims

Burial of COVID-19 victim in Namisindwa district

Ministry of Health has changed guidelines on burying COVID-19 victims, with families now allowed to bury relatives who have succumbed to the deadly disease.
